    3 questions to ask yourself when everything changes

    TED2026 was special for a lot of reasons, but one point deserves particular attention: After 12 years in Vancouver, Canada, the TED conference is moving to San Diego, California! 

    TED has historically moved every decade or so — not because we’ve outgrown a city, but because staying fresh, curious and innovative requires evolution. Vancouver will always hold a special place in TED’s story, and we’re deeply grateful for the partnership and warmth that city gave us.

    I’m so grateful to have been a part of TED’s final year in Vancouver (and that the sun and city came out to celebrate with us!). I spoke with a few TEDsters to learn more about how they’re moving through this transition, and came away with three core questions that you can ask yourself whenever approaching something new.

    1. What story are you telling yourself?

    “As you are moving forward, pay attention to the story that you’re telling yourself,” said Sara Nasserzadeh, PhD , a social psychologist and TED speaker. “Make sure that you are aware of the emotions that you’re carrying. Name them.”

    It was a nostalgic, joyful experience. This monument to the past is part of our celebration of the future. Whatever you’re moving towards, name your emotions, be aware of the narrative you’re creating — and see what’s best serving you.

    2. What are you grateful for?

    Whether in community or solitude, this practice of gratitude is truly the best way to move forward positively.

    “If there’s anything you can do on any given day to feel a little bit better than you might otherwise, to lift your mood up, to create a sense of meaning, is to sit down and think about something you’re grateful for,” said Nicholas Epley , behavioral scientist, TED speaker and author of the upcoming book A Little More Social.

    3. What opportunities does this create?

    Change is scary, but it’s also a powerful opportunity to reinvent what’s not working — and make new friends! 

    “I do something that your parents tell you you should never do. I talk to strangers. I talk to strangers a lot,” said Epley. “The reason I talk to strangers is because everyone’s got a story to tell you. And if you take an interest in other people and are open to engaging with them, they will open up to you and it makes your life not just better, but surprisingly better.”

    This is because research shows we consistently underestimate how positively others will respond to us when we reach out. People get so caught up in “What should I say? What should we talk about as a perfect opening line?” But the best way to make a new connection is to simply take an interest in other people, said Epley.
